Commodity Buyer - Buildings & Construction (UK) Location: Broughton (Hybrid - 3 days on-site) Contract Type: PAYE or Umbrella Hours: 35 per week (4.5-day week, flexible between 7am-7pm) Security Clearance: BPSS (Airbus to arrange) Rate: £32.89 per hour PAYE or £44.00 per hour Umbrella Join Us and Help Shape the Future of Airbus Sites Across the UK At Guidant Global, we're proud to partner with Airbus to recruit talented procurement professionals who want to make a tangible impact. As a Commodity Buyer for Buildings & Construction, you'll play a pivotal role in delivering high-quality construction and facilities projects across the Airbus UK perimeter-ensuring cost-effective, compliant and timely solutions that enable world-class aerospace operations. This role is ideal for someone with strong procurement expertise, a passion for developing supplier relationships, and the confidence to lead strategic buying activity in a complex, fast-moving environment. What You'll Be Doing As part of Airbus General Procurement (GP) and the Buildings UK Team, you will: Strategic Procurement & Supplier Management Implement commodity strategies that support Airbus' long-term operational needs. Manage end-to-end procurement projects, including tendering, supplier evaluation and selection. Develop, maintain and optimise a robust supplier base capable of delivering high-quality construction services. Conduct negotiations, set up contracts and manage national & international framework agreements. Contract & Performance Management Ensure suppliers deliver to contractual commitments across cost, time and quality. Lead contract reviews using measurable KPIs, driving performance improvements where needed. Identify risks, resolve issues proactively and initiate supplier recovery plans when necessary. Collaboration & Project Leadership Work closely with internal stakeholders across engineering, facilities, project management and senior leadership. Lead cross-functional project teams on UK and international procurement initiatives. Provide guidance to ensure transactional procurement activities run smoothly and compliantly. Continuous Improvement & Savings Delivery Contribute to Airbus Savings Programmes through requirements harmonisation, specification optimisation and demand management. Support the development of overall procurement strategy by providing costing, benchmarking and make-or-buy analysis. Adopt and promote modern procurement techniques, including e-procurement and digital catalogues. What You'll Bring Essential Proven experience in procurement, supply chain or facilities management (5 years). Strong negotiation and supplier-relationship management skills. Experience in developing or implementing procurement strategies. Excellent analytical ability, including commercial and financial analysis. Ability to work autonomously, manage competing priorities and lead cross-functional teams. Strong communication skills and the confidence to influence at multiple levels. Desirable CIPS qualification or working towards it. Experience with NEC contracts, construction frameworks, or capital expenditure projects. Background in building project management. Additional European languages (French, Spanish, German). Who You Are You'll thrive in this role if you are: A collaborative team player with a transparent and ethical approach. Customer-focused, pragmatic and solution-oriented. Highly organised, proactive and comfortable working in a multicultural environment. Able to adapt your working style to meet business needs, including hybrid working where appropriate. What's in It for You Opportunity to work on major construction projects that directly support Airbus' UK operations. Hybrid working model offering flexibility and balance. Exposure to large-scale procurement activity within a global organisation. Supportive team culture backed by Guidant Global and Airbus. Long-term contract with potential for extension.
